Frequently Asked Questions
Answers to the most common questions about asbestos bags, regulations and choosing the right product.
Asbestos is a natural mineral fibre that was widely used for insulation and fire resistance. It can still be found in many older buildings including roofs, pipes, ceilings, cement sheets, floor coverings and partition panels. Buildings constructed before 1994 may contain asbestos containing materials.
Standard rubble sacks are not suitable for asbestos waste. Asbestos bags are specifically designed to prevent the release of asbestos fibres. They feature a PE liner, dense polypropylene fabric, an official asbestos warning print and secure closing strips in line with legal requirements.

A UN certified asbestos big bag is required in many countries for the certified transport of asbestos waste by road. If your disposal company or the relevant authority requires UN certification you will need the UN asbestos big bag (90x90x110cm). Without this requirement a standard big bag with PE liner is sufficient.
A single walled asbestos bag has one PE liner and is suitable for most standard asbestos removal projects. A double walled bag has two layers of material or two liners and offers maximum protection for sharp, heavy or particularly hazardous asbestos fragments where the risk of bag damage is higher.

Regulations for asbestos disposal vary by country, region and municipality. In many European countries asbestos disposal is strictly regulated and requires a licensed hazardous waste contractor. Always check the local rules of your waste depot or relevant authority before disposing of asbestos waste.
